Isla Import Terminals Inc. has secured registration with the Philippine Economic Zone Authority (PEZA) as an economic zone domestic market enterprise.

The registration agreement was signed on May 10 by Isla Import chief executive officer Jose Antonio Gonzalez.

Isla Import is engaged in the manufacture and distribution of petroleum products. It will operate a storage terminal with a total capacity of 25,000 metric tons located in Tabangao Export Processing Zone, Batangas City.

The terminal will receive propane and butane from Very Large Gas Carriers and serve as Isla’s primary storage and distribution hub for liquefied petroleum gas (LPG) to other terminals nationwide. Imported products will be received through an existing jetty facility. The terminal is also designed for potential future LPG cylinder refilling capability.
